Question: Platy is sunk at the bottom of my tank :(?

I have been having problems with my Platies ever since I started a fish tank. After a rocky start I was able to keep 3 Platies alive for about 5 months but 2 months ago my high fin died from no obvious reason. Then about 4 weeks later my micky mouse platy started having trouble swimming and was always sunk on the bottom of the tank, she soon passed away. 3 more weeks later my Sunset Platy died, he had the same problem. Trouble swimming and always sunk at the bottom of the tank but he also had a U shaped rip in his back tail. With in a day of showing systems he died. I now have one Platy and two Cory cats left. Im worried my tank may have something wrong with it, I have always checked my water readings and they are all fine except for the ammonia which always reads 0.25. I'm not sure if I'm reading it wrong since it always reads this or if there is a cause for the constant ammonia. I have had the tank started for about 10 months. Any Ideas on what might have happened to my Platies is well appreciated. I'm worried it may be fin rot and spread to my other fish :(
